Activities. The main attraction is the guided cave tour. Rickwood Caverns State Park also offers a gift shop, picnicking, gemstone mining, camping, playground, and hiking the Fossil Mountain Hiking Trail, which got its name from the leaf and seashell imprints visible in some of the rocks. Moss Rock Preserve - Boulder Gorge Loop Moss Rock Preserve, located 12 miles south of Birmingham, is a hidden gem with its 2.1-mile lollipop loop. This trail, surrounded by longleaf pine forests and mountain laurel, leads to High Falls cascade.

Hike Best Hiking Near Birmingham Kristen Arendt | September 26, 2019 Welcome to the Magic City. Tucked in the Appalachian foothills, Alabama's largest metropolis earned it's nickname after it seemingly appeared overnight in the 1870s when mining companies and iron foundries sought the ore deposits in its low mountain ridges.

Grace's Gap Overlook. Try this 3.9-mile out-and-back trail near Birmingham, Alabama. Generally considered a moderately challenging route, it takes an average of 1 h 30 min to complete. This is a very popular area for birding, hiking, and mountain biking, so you'll likely encounter other people while exploring.

7. Rotary Trail. Rotary Trail in downtown Birmingham. (Pat Byington / Bham Now) Home to the famous Magic City sign, the Rotary Trail is a nice outdoor escape from the bustling city. Follow the trail down 1st Ave South to get a unique view of Birmingham. Location: 2098 1st Ave S, Birmingham, AL 35233. 8.
